South Bank Marina | Visit Turks and Caicos Islands

South Bank Marina, Turks and Caicos. South Bank Marina (previously known as Caicos Marina and Shipyard) is an upscale marina, port of entry, and vessel service site, located near Long Bay Beach on the island of Providenciales. The marina provides a full range of services for yachts and recreational cruising vessels of all sizes.

Wade''s Green Plantation | Visit Turks and Caicos Islands

Wade Stubbs went on to become probably the most successful planter in Turks and Caicos history and at his death in 1822, he owned 384 slaves and over 8000 thousand acres (3237 hectares) over the Caicos Islands, including Wade''s Green on North Caicos, Haulover Plantation on Middle Caicos, and Cheshire Hall on Providenciales.

Interesting Facts About the Turks & Caicos Islands

The Turks and Caicos Islands have considered joining Canada three times, in 1917, 1974, and 2004. We Have One of the Largest Dry Cave Systems in the Caribbean. Middle Caicos is home to the Conch Bar Caves, the largest above-ground cave system in the entire Bahamas–Turks and Caicos archipelago.
